“…Others, such as Wheat et al (2015), use evolution to determine an appropriate level layout for a particular level of challenge. Others still, for example Weber et al (2020), evolve the level of access/exposure to in-game resources to control the level of challenge. Typically, work in the area is focused on balancing the game to match the players skill.…”
